摘要: 输出int的二进制形式:itoa转换int为2进制的字符串,输出,cout<<hex<<128输出16进制 https://www.zhihu.com/question/20329210 8为无符号的范围是-128——127,00——7f表示0到127,80——FF表示-128到-1 char ss 阅读全文
posted @ 2017-09-30 11:41 hchacha 阅读(1635) 评论(0) 推荐(0)
摘要: %d 输出10进制整数 %x 输出十六进制(不输出前缀0x) %o 输出八进制 %c 输出字符,用%d,会输出字符对应的ASCII码 %p 输出指针的值,即地址 %s 输出字符串 %f 输出浮点数 要得到一个数的二进制形式,用itoa,把一个整数转换为它的二进制字符串形式,itoa在vs下提示使用_ 阅读全文
posted @ 2017-09-30 01:06 hchacha 阅读(1539) 评论(0) 推荐(0)
摘要: int b[3][2], b是一个数组,b[0]是0行的首地址,b[1]是1行首地址,b[0]可以赋值给int*的指针,即b[i]是一维数组的首地址,b[i][j]访问的i行第j个元素 int *s=b[0]; 下面的代码可以遍历数组,输出每个元素的首地址 for (int i = 0; i < 6 阅读全文
posted @ 2017-09-30 00:36 hchacha 阅读(247) 评论(0) 推荐(0)
摘要: 一个类的成员可以有:另一个类的对象,类的自身指针,自身类对象的引用(私有的如何初始化呢,所以不行,换成静态的可以),自身类对象(构造时如何初始化呢?) 考查*++p的运算: ++*p,先获得p指向的变量,再对这个变量自增,所以c变成了d char arr[] = "abcdefghij", *p = 阅读全文
posted @ 2017-09-28 23:15 hchacha 阅读(230) 评论(0) 推荐(0)
摘要: double*转换为int*后移动距离 c旧式转换 double *可以转换为int*,用static_cast<int *>会直接提示语法错误,都不用编译报错,所以 C++风格的转换更安全; 阅读全文
posted @ 2017-09-16 11:37 hchacha 阅读(699) 评论(0) 推荐(0)
摘要: 1 #include 2 #include 3 #include 4 #include 5 6 int main() 7 { 8 std::array s = { 5, 7, 4, 2, 8, 6, 1, 9, 0, 3 }; 9 10 // sort using the default operator()); 19 for (auto a... 阅读全文
posted @ 2017-08-25 10:33 hchacha 阅读(19428) 评论(0) 推荐(0)
摘要: 1、单根继承结构 C++ 是支持多重继承的,常出现的问题是两个父类中含有同名的成员函数,子类继承这两个成员函数会有歧义性,简单的例子有菱形继承体系。java所有的类都继承自根类 Object 类,共享了同一接口,Object 类中的非 final 方法可以被子类覆盖(override),java类只 阅读全文
posted @ 2017-08-23 15:47 hchacha 阅读(160) 评论(0) 推荐(0)
摘要: Bjarne Stroustrup 的 C++ 风格与技术 FAQ(中文版) C++常考面试题 (1) (2) 1、尽可能说出static关键字的作用? (1) static修饰函数局部变量(包括main函数里的),该变量不会随着函数作用域的退出而销毁,而是只分配一次内存,下次调用时为上次调用的值。 阅读全文
posted @ 2017-08-21 22:25 hchacha 阅读(299) 评论(0) 推荐(0)
摘要: http://blog.csdn.net/zhang2531/article/details/52052453 面向对象的编程方法是为了解决系统的可维护性、可扩展性、可重用性。系统的需求是变化的,如果需求增加或者修改,就需要全部推到重来是效率低下的;不应该重复造轮子,你写一个单链表,他写一个,这样重 阅读全文
posted @ 2017-08-21 19:13 hchacha 阅读(263) 评论(0) 推荐(0)
摘要: 要检测p->next 与p都不=NULL while(p->next!=NULL &&p!=NULL) 会导致访问access NULL pointer的runtime错误,因为&&的短路求值特性,会先求左边,而p=NULL时就错误了。 阅读全文
posted @ 2017-08-18 21:27 hchacha 阅读(121) 评论(0) 推荐(0)